Output 87fccfc8181b3b7e40052f71fbf37a1802136e0c13bc9e5883f9d34b28995b2c:0

value
3424767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e8c30e7f94babe1034e75242feb82c9efada9c OP_EQUAL
address
34h2PGMCSVoVH9aCQ3HSZ4evQzFL7mL5ws
transaction
87fccfc8181b3b7e40052f71fbf37a1802136e0c13bc9e5883f9d34b28995b2c
confirmations
315101
spent
true